It seems there is an issue with your heart rate monitor. In most cases, replacing the battery in the heart rate monitor and then re-syncing it to your device will solve the issue. You heart rate monitor should take the small circular batteries typically found in watches. The model number of the battery is CR2032.

Allows you to enable and configure phone notifications from your compatible smartphone. You can filter notifications by During an Activity or Not During an Activity. Abnormal Heart Rate Alerts. Allows you to set the device to alert you when your heart rate exceeds or drops below a set threshold after a period of inactivity.
